THE SMITHSONIAN IS COMING TO KANSAS!
Humanities Kansas is excited to announce a special Kansas tour of Voices and Votes: Democracy in America, the new Smithsonian Institution traveling exhibition from Museum on Main Street. The exhibit explores the history of American democracy and will tour six Kansas communities between March 25, 2023, through January 7, 2024.
The partnership between the Smithsonian Institution's Museum on Main Street program and Humanities Kansas extends the conversation about history, heritage, and ideas to communities statewide. High quality national exhibitions designed for small museums and other cultural organizations provide a springboard for explorations of local history and traditions, including highlights, turning points, and challenges. These local stories add to the larger national story to help us better understand American values and ideas.
